Real Madrid have now confirmed that Kylian Mbappe will join their squad, in one of the biggest signings in football history.

Mbappe will join from Paris Saint-Germain, and Real Madrid fans will get to see their new Galactico in action before he links up with his new teammates as he will represent France at the European Championships.

The attacker is renowned for his speed, incredible dribbling and devastating finishing, as he joins Real Madrid with a better goal record than what Cristiano Ronaldo managed at Manchester United prior to his own Galactico move.

Mbappe is a familiar face to some of his Real Madrid colleagues, and he has already played with Eduardo Camavinga for France.

Eduardo Camavinga praises Kylian Mbappe ahead of Real Madrid arrival

Speaking to the press whilst on National duty with France, Camavinga claimed that whilst Mbappe is rightfully lauded for his attacking qualities, he is still underrated when it comes to his passing ability.

“Nothing has changed, I have nothing more to say,” he stated of linking up with Mbappe now his move has been confirmed.

“People don’t necessarily see Mbappe’s qualities as a passer. I don’t know what [Carlo] Ancelotti thinks, he’ll make the right decisions to line everyone up. We’ll see next season.”

Kylian Mbappe is also outstanding at passing

In addition to his remarkable skill and clinical finishing, Mbappe is also outstanding at passing, as Camavinga has highlighted.

Mbappe has provided 108 assists for PSG, and he also ranks in the top 4% of European forwards for progressive passes, volume of passes attempted and pass accuracy.

Despite being a forward, the Frenchman is better than a lot of midfielders when it comes to passing, and his all-round skillset may mean he adapts to Real Madrid’s team with more ease than expected.
